Africa Industrialisation Day

20 November

un2.gif (3516 bytes)

Within the framework of the Second Industrial Development Decade for Africa, the General Assembly proclaimed 20 November as Africa Industrialisation Day (resolution 44/237 of 22 December 1989).

The Day is intended to mobilise the commitment of the international community to the industrialisation of Africa. It also serves as a reminder that more than 30 of the world's 48 least developed countries are located in Africa.
